Automotive-grade quad op-amp in 14-SOIC
The LMV324Q1MAX/NOPB: It is AEC-Q100 qualified as an automotive-grade device, meaning it meets the stress and reliability requirements for under-hood and cabin electronics.
Parametric headroom for signal-chain design
The 1 MHz gain-bandwidth product and 1 V/µs slew rate set the small-signal bandwidth ceiling — useful for sensor conditioning loops where the signal frequency stays below 100 kHz. Each of the four channels draws 410 µA supply current, keeping the total quiescent draw under 1.7 mA for the package. The 160 mA per-channel output drive can source or sink enough current to directly bias a small relay coil or LED indicator without a buffer transistor. The -40°C to 125°C operating range covers the full automotive temperature envelope, including engine bay and transmission-mounted electronics.
